Crossword puzzles, or the game of crossed words, have held a steady place in the final sections of newspaper editions since the beginning of the last century—alongside daily political news, crime reports, market trends, and international relations, page after page features content from the cultural sphere and examples of puzzles.
The curatorial concept of the exhibition "Crossword" adopts the logical structure of the crossword puzzle game but discards the idea of a solution.
Instead of a single fixed meeting point, the exhibition offers a series of "intersections" of artistic poetics and media. Lamija Čehajić and Ana Evtić present video installations. Una Filipović presents a video game as a participatory artwork, Adrienn Újházi a triptych of objects, Haris Sahačić a newly produced sound installation, while Haris Hadžić will invite the audience to participate in a participatory VR mixed reality performance.
With the exhibition "Crossword," Manifesto Gallery launches its annual exhibition program titled "TECHNO TECHNO TECHNO," through which it aims to present various approaches to technique and technology and explore the spaces of inter-, trans-, and post-disciplinary practices in contemporary art.
